MP Mohamed Abiib, who is one of the members of the Somaliland House of Representatives, described it as regrettable to accept the decisions made by the traditional leaders regarding the conflict in the Somaliland elections.

He said that a law stating that a primary election should be held was already made, but later it was thrown out the window, and then when the elders decided on a primary election, it was accepted.

“The law made by the council of representatives yesterday was rejected, another law brought by elders was accepted today. When will the council of representatives be correct, and those who objected yesterday were fighting over it this morning,” said Abib.

He said that he proposed the election in the past but its law was suspended and today it was implemented without consulting anyone.
